& logics is a logic circuit simulatorwithan integrated scheme editor and a waveform browser.Currently available schematic components:Transistors: NMOS, PMOSLogic gates: buffer, inverter, and, nand, or, nor, exor,exnor,tri-state buffer and inverterFlip flops: D latch, edge triggered D, JK flipflops,monostableMultiplexers: 2 to 1, 4 to 1, 8 to 1.Demultiplexers: 1 to 2, 1 to 4, 1 to 8Indicators: LED, oscilloscope probeDisplays: decimal, hexadecimalSwitches: toggle button, push buttonConstants: high and low.Scheme editor features: custom subcircuit (black box),contextsensitive menu, autorouter, 7 steps undo/redo, labels forfarconnections, automatic enlarge on selection, cloning,rotating,locked and unlocked move, vertical and horizontalalignment, moveto center.The digital circuit simulator works with three logic levelsandthree impedance values. They are low, undefined and high.Wires optionally can display logic levels.Switch level modelling, gate level modelling and complexdevicelevel modelling can be mixed in a circuit.The simulator detects run time errors and puts error messages ontheschematic.Detected errors are:Temporary short circuit conditions. When connected outputshavedifferent or undefined levels and have low orundefinedimpedance.Spike detection. When an input receives an impulse shorter thantheconfigured value.Flip flop setup, hold, recovery, resume time violations. Flipflopsmay enter a metastable state in these cases.The waveform browser is a virtual digital oscilloscope. Thecurrentfeatures are: start, stop time, buffer length setting, timeshiftand zoom, display of logical low, high, and undefinedstates.The 3.x releases contain HDL extension. It is possible to describeacircuit in a box using a very small subset of Verilog. Thegates.sdemo loads the following module from simple.v file:module smpl_circuit (A,B,AND,NAND,OR,NOR,XOR,XNOR,BUF,NOT);input A,B;output AND,NAND,OR,NOR,XOR,XNOR,BUF,NOT;and #10 g0(AND,A,B);nand #10 g1(NAND,A,B);or #10 g2(OR,A,B);nor #10 g3(NOR,A,B);xor #10 g4(XOR,A,B);xnor #10 g5(XNOR,A,B);buf #10 g6(BUF,A);not #10 (NOT,A);endmoduleand the test1.v file:module circuit(A,B,C,y);input A,B;output y;wire e;and #30 g1(e,A,B);or #30 g2(y,e,C);endmoduleThere is no runtime error detection inside the boxes.Only the first compile time error is displayed.The program comes with built in demo circuits.
